Tractor MDR systems are designed to capture a wide range of data points from the tractor and other machinery used in agricultural operations. These data points can include information on fuel consumption, engine performance, soil conditions, weather forecasts, and much more. By collecting and analyzing this data, farmers can gain valuable insights into their operations and make more informed decisions to optimize efficiency.
One of the key advantages of using Tractor MDR is its ability to provide real-time data on various aspects of the agricultural operation. For example, farmers can monitor the fuel consumption of their tractors and adjust their usage accordingly to minimize waste and reduce costs. They can also track the performance of their machinery and identify any issues that may require maintenance or repairs. By having access to this data in real-time, farmers can make immediate adjustments to improve efficiency and productivity.
Another benefit of Tractor MDR is its ability to provide detailed insights into soil conditions and weather forecasts. This information is crucial for making informed decisions about planting, watering, and harvesting crops. By analyzing the data collected by the system, farmers can determine the best times to plant, irrigate, and harvest their crops, leading to higher yields and better quality produce.
Furthermore, Tractor MDR systems can also help farmers optimize their field operations by providing data on equipment utilization and performance. By tracking the usage of their machinery, farmers can identify areas where they may be over or underutilizing equipment and make adjustments accordingly. This can help reduce downtime, improve efficiency, and extend the life of their machinery.
